Desciption

Product Overview

The 3500/33-01-00 is a high-performance monitor module engineered as a core component of Bently Nevada’s 3500 machinery protection system, delivering real-time monitoring and fault detection for critical rotating equipment in industrial environments. Designed to process vibration, position, and temperature data from proximity probes and sensors, the 3500/33-01-00 features advanced signal conditioning, programmable alarm thresholds, and seamless system integration—ensuring early detection of equipment anomalies such as imbalance, misalignment, or bearing wear. Ideal for power generation, petrochemical, and oil & gas sectors, the 3500/33-01-00 safeguards turbines, compressors, and motors, where unplanned downtime can result in millions of dollars in losses. Its modular design, user-configurable parameters, and rugged construction also simplify installation and maintenance, making it a reliable choice for both new system deployments and legacy 3500 series upgrades.

Technical Specifications

Parameter
Value
Product Model
3500/33-01-00
Manufacturer
Bently Nevada
Product Type
Machinery Protection Monitor Module
Input Channels
4-channel (for proximity probes/sensors)
Input Signal Type
Vibration (0-500 μm), Position (0-20 mm), Temperature (0-150°C)
Operating Voltage
24 V DC (±10% tolerance)
Communication Protocol
Modbus RTU, Ethernet/IP
Operating Temperature
-10°C to +60°C (14°F to +140°F)
IP Rating
IP20 (rack-mounted, dust-protected)
Alarm Capability
Dual-level (Warning, Danger) with relay outputs

Key Features and Benefits

High-Precision Data Acquisition

The 3500/33-01-00 incorporates 16-bit analog-to-digital converters (ADCs) that sample input signals at 10 kHz per channel, achieving measurement accuracy of ±0.1% for vibration and ±0.01 mm for position data. This precision is critical for detecting subtle equipment degradation—such as early-stage bearing fatigue in gas turbines—allowing maintenance teams to schedule proactive repairs before catastrophic failures occur. Its signal conditioning filters also reduce electromagnetic interference (EMI) by 90%, ensuring reliable data even in electrically noisy industrial environments.

Flexible Alarm Configuration

Users can program dual-level alarm thresholds (Warning, Danger) for each channel via Bently Nevada’s 3500 Rack Configuration Software, with customizable time delays to avoid false alarms from transient events (e.g., startup vibrations). The module includes two Form C relay outputs per channel, enabling direct integration with shutdown systems or HMI alerts—ensuring operators receive immediate notifications of critical issues. This flexibility makes the 3500/33-01-00 adaptable to diverse equipment types, from small pumps to large steam turbines.

Seamless System Compatibility

As part of Bently Nevada’s 3500 system ecosystem, the 3500/33-01-00 integrates seamlessly with 3500 frame controllers, display units, and other 3500 series modules (e.g., 3500/42 vibration monitors). It supports Modbus RTU and Ethernet/IP protocols, enabling data transmission to DCS platforms (e.g., Honeywell Experion, Emerson DeltaV) or cloud-based monitoring systems for centralized data analysis. This connectivity eliminates data silos, allowing plant managers to track equipment health across multiple assets from a single dashboard.

Rugged Industrial Design

Engineered for harsh operating conditions, the 3500/33-01-00 features a metal chassis with conformal-coated circuit boards that resist dust, humidity, and chemical vapors—common in petrochemical refineries or offshore platforms. Its operating temperature range of -10°C to +60°C ensures stable performance in extreme environments, while Bently Nevada’s rigorous testing guarantees a mean time between failures (MTBF) of over 200,000 hours—minimizing unplanned downtime.

User-Friendly Maintenance

The 3500/33-01-00 supports hot-swapping in 3500 racks, allowing module replacement without powering down the entire system—reducing maintenance time by 80% compared to non-modular alternatives. Its front-panel LED indicators provide at-a-glance status for each channel (Normal, Warning, Danger), while diagnostic self-tests check for internal component failures (e.g., ADC errors) and report issues via the system controller. This ease of maintenance lowers total ownership costs for end-users.
